A little help.

My check engine light recently came on ('02 S60 Non Turbo). I went to the local Autozone to have the code read. The reader detected two codes both came up as:

P0037 Bank 1 Sen 2 Heater Circuit Low

What is this? How serious? How expensive?

Bank one, sensor two, oxygen sensor.

I guess all inline 5's are bank one. Find a diagram and replace it yourself and save $$

I bet a dealer will charge you $350 to replace, net cost of sensor is anywhere from $70 to $180 depending...
